pkl是python的一种存储文件,需要安装python打开。
在python3.6里,读取pkl文件需要import pickle包。
如打开位于C盘根目录的blabala.pkl文件。
import pickle
F=open(r'C:\blabala.pkl','rb')
content=pickle.load(F)
然后content就是原数据了。
扩展资料:
优点
简单:Python是一种代表简单主义思想的语言。阅读一个良好的Python程序就感觉像是在读英语一样。它使你能够专注于解决问题而不是去搞明白语言本身。
易学:Python极其容易上手,因为Python有极其简单的说明文档。
速度快:Python 的底层是用 C 语言写的,很多标准库和第三方库也都是用 C 写的,运行速度非常快。
免费、开源:Python是FLOSS(自由/开放源码软件)之一。使用者可以自由地发布这个软件的拷贝、阅读它的源代码、对它做改动、把它的一部分用于新的自由软件中。FLOSS是基于一个团体分享知识的概念。
高层语言:用Python语言编写程序的时候无需考虑诸如如何管理你的程序使用的内存一类的底层细节。
参考资料来源:百度百科-Python (计算机程序设计语言)
华为Mate50 Pro曲面旗舰手机
¥6799
苹果 AirPods Pro 2代
¥1699
索尼65英寸4K HDR专业游戏电视
¥7499
惠普战66五代15.6英寸轻薄本
¥4399
查
看
更
多
要在PyCharm中打开并查看.pkl文件,您可以按照以下步骤操作:
导入pickle模块:您需要在PyCharm中编写Python代码来读取.pkl文件。首先,需要导入pickle模块,这是Python标准库中的一个模块,用于对象的序列化和反序列化。
打开文件:使用open()函数以二进制读取模式('rb')打开.pkl文件。这是因为.pkl文件是二进制格式的文件,需要以二进制模式进行读写。
加载数据:使用pickle.load()函数从打开的文件中加载数据。这个函数会将.pkl文件中的数据反序列化成Python对象。
查看数据:将加载的数据存储在一个变量中,然后可以对这个变量进行操作,比如打印出来查看内容。
关闭文件:在完成数据读取后,记得关闭文件以释放资源。
具体的代码示例如下:
请注意,上述代码中的'file.pkl'需要替换为您要打开的.pkl文件的实际路径。此外,由于.pkl文件可能包含任何类型的Python对象,因此在打印或使用这些数据之前,您可能需要了解其结构和类型。